Filling Out the Garnishment Forms The form should be typed or neatly printed in ink. Fill in the case caption (plaintiff, defendant, and case number) on all the forms. Indicate who the garnishment is being served on. The date of judgment must be filled in, and can be found on your notice of entry of judgment.

You should ask for forms No. 1128 (Writ of Garnishment), No. 529 (Debt Calculation), No. 530 (Garnishee Response), and No. 1140 (Challenge to Garnishment).
